Armen Dzhigarkhanyan

Armenian, Soviet, Russian actor (1935-2020)
Person human Q471740
Press Enter · cited answer in seconds

Armen Dzhigarkhanyan was born on October 3, 1935, in Yerevan.[1] He held citizenship in Russia, the United States, and the Soviet Union.[2] His fields included theatre art, film, acting, and film direction.[3]

He worked as a voice actor, theatrical director, drama teacher, stage actor, film actor, and actor.[4][5][6] His spouses were Vitalina Tsymbalyuk-Romanovskaya and Tatyana Vlasova.

He received the People's Artist of the USSR, the Order "For Merit to the Fatherland" (2nd class), the Order "For Merit to the Fatherland" (3rd class), the Order "For Merit to the Fatherland" (4th class), honorary citizen of Yerevan, and the Order of the Badge of Honour, plus 2 more. He died on November 14, 2020, in Moscow.[7].
